Output ecfce2d59b07f841319b828b9b7850d3eea3cc7181ef878104018116a6625d2f:0

value
19836317
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e502bdae363076852a090b9e38001c6f102c20d OP_EQUAL
address
34TJEhVC3jqrJmnuXhEKv9ewxFNUdbnaPJ
transaction
ecfce2d59b07f841319b828b9b7850d3eea3cc7181ef878104018116a6625d2f
spent
true